About The Position

We are seeking a strategic and hands-on Business Systems Manager to lead the administration, and optimization of our core enterprise applications. This role is responsible for the security, health and roadmap of our Salesforce (CRM) and NetSuite (ERP) environments. The ideal candidate thrives at the intersection of IT and Business Operations, ensuring our systems are secure, scalable, integrated, and delivering maximum value to our internal stakeholders.

Requirements

  • 5+ years of experience managing enterprise systems, with at least 3 years specifically overseeing both Salesforce and NetSuite.
  • Strong understanding of the Lead-to-Cash process and how data flows from an Opportunity to an Invoice.
  • Experience leading complex system migrations or implementations using Agile or Waterfall methodologies.
  • Advanced proficiency in data mapping and reporting across multiple platforms.
  • Experience managing Salesforce within FedRAMP-authorized environments.

Nice To Haves

  • You can explain complex API limitations to a Finance Director and business requirements to a Developer.
  • You don't just fix problems for today; you build systems that can handle 10x the current volume.
  • You understand that a small change in a Salesforce picklist can have a massive ripple effect on NetSuite's General Ledger.

Responsibilities

  • Serve as the Internal Product Owner for Salesforce and NetSuite in the IT organization, aligning technical capabilities with business goals.
  • Manage the evaluation, selection, and implementation of third-party "add-on" applications (e.g., CPQ, Celigo, Avalara).
  • Manage system security, user permissions, and compliance (SOX/GDPR) across both platforms.
  • Develop and maintain a help desk ticketing infrastructure to assist users with technical requests.
  • Partner with Sales, Finance, and Marketing leadership to translate business requirements into technical specifications.
  • Lead IT integration work streams for corporate acquisitions, overseeing the seamless migration of newly acquired entities into NetSuite.
  • Oversee integration middleware (e.g., Boomi, Celigo, or MuleSoft) to ensure reliable data exchanges.
  • Facilitate User Acceptance Testing (UAT) and post-deployment support for major system updates.
